This pattern was inspired by my Large Flat Flower Motif. Ever since I created it, I’ve wanted to make a square using it as the center. This seemed like the time. I love the colors and the final look. It would be great for a blanket as a square you repeat, or as part of a sampler blanket. You could even make a table runner with a string of them. Enjoy this pretty floral square!
Size: 
12” square
Yarn: 
Red Heart With Love in 4 colors
Hook: 
US-J/10 ,6.0mm
Gauge: 
12 sts x 7 rows = 4” 10 cm in dc
Other supplies: 
yarn needle
Stitches and Abbreviations: 
ch - chain 
dc - double crochet 
dc cl - double crochet cluster 
hdc - half double crochet 
sc - single crochet 
sl st - slip stitch 
sp(s) - space(s) 
st(s) - stitch(es) 
tr - treble crochet
